Successfully distributing your application on the Salesforce AppExchange requires a complete Security Review. This critical process ensures that your app adheres to Salesforce’s security criteria and protects user data. Knowing the review steps – which entails documentation submission, static code inspection, and potential operational testing – is key. Developers need to proactively resolve potential vulnerabilities and be prepared for iterative feedback from the Salesforce staff. In the end, a successful Security Review places your app for greater adoption and builds trust within the Salesforce ecosystem.
AppExchangeSalesforcePlatform Security ReviewAssessmentExamination: A ComprehensiveDetailedThorough Guide for ISVsDevelopersPartners
Navigating the AppExchangeSalesforcePlatform Security ReviewAssessmentExamination process can be challengingcomplexdaunting for ISVsdeveloperspartners. This guidedocumentoverview provides a thoroughdetailedcomplete breakdown of the requirednecessaryessential steps, coveringaddressingexamining everything from initialfirstearly submission to finalultimatelast approval. UnderstandingGraspingKnowing the specificparticulardetailed guidelines regarding codeapplicationsolution security, datainformationrecords protection, and privacyconfidentialitysecurity best practicesmethodsapproaches is crucialvitalimportant for ensuringmaintainingguaranteeing a successfulfavorablepositive listingpresenceappearance on the AppExchangeSalesforcePlatform. FurthermoreMoreoverIn addition, we will explorediscussanalyze common pitfallserrorsissues and offerprovidepresent practicalusefulactionable tipsadvicerecommendations to streamlinesimplifyexpedite your securityapplicationcode reviewvalidationaudit process.
Understanding Salesforce's Security Review Requirements
Navigating Salesforce's security review procedure can feel difficult, especially for emerging organizations. The required review program ensures that tailored solutions, like Apex triggers, Visualforce pages, and Lightning Web Components, adhere to Salesforce's established protocols and recommended practices. Submitting a detailed review submission involves documenting your code's functionality, evaluating potential security vulnerabilities , and showing adherence to the Salesforce Security Safety Check List. Failure to complete this vital step can block your deployment to production; therefore, a forward-thinking understanding of the requirements is key for success.
Platform Marketplace Protection Review Best Guidelines
Ensuring your AppExchange app is safe begins with detailed adherence to Salesforce’s Safety Review procedure. Prioritize building apps that meet all required criteria. Regularly update your app's architecture to resolve potential vulnerabilities. Utilize reliable verification mechanisms and check user information to avoid damaging actions. Moreover, conduct scheduled vulnerability assessment and keep updated of newest risks and Platform safety advisories.
Common Pitfalls in the Salesforce AppExchange Security Review
Navigating the Salesforce AppExchange Security Review process can be a tricky undertaking | challenge | hurdle for many ISV partners. Several frequent errors | oversights | missteps routinely cause delays or even rejection. A primary concern is website inadequate documentation; failing to completely | thoroughly | precisely detail the application's architecture | design | structure, data flow, and security controls | measures | practices is a common stumbling block. Another pitfall involves insufficient testing – particularly penetration testing | security testing | vulnerability assessments performed by a qualified third-party. Additionally, neglecting to address common vulnerabilities like insecure direct object references | improper access controls | authentication flaws, and cross-site scripting | XSS | injection risks, significantly diminishes the likelihood of approval. Finally, maintaining ongoing vigilance regarding Salesforce's evolving security guidelines | policies | standards and promptly addressing any reported issues is crucial; a one-time review isn't enough.
- Documentation Deficiencies
- Insufficient Security Testing
- Neglecting Common Vulnerabilities
- Lack of Ongoing Security Maintenance
Post-Review Compliance: Maintaining AppExchange Security
Ensuring sustained AppExchange safety demands more than just a successful first review. After validation , developers must consistently track their applications for emerging vulnerabilities . This involves a dedication to regular patches, promptly resolving any reported issues . Furthermore, preserving compliance with AppExchange policies across the product’s lifecycle is crucial . Consider these key areas:
- Enacting a comprehensive security examination strategy.
- Offering understandable documentation regarding safety procedures .
- Setting up a structured incident handling system.
Finally , proactive subsequent compliance is paramount to safeguarding the integrity of the AppExchange platform.